python - 当我在 pycharm 上运行此代码时,它在 create table 行上给出错误“输入错误”。有语法错误吗?
问题描述
导入 sqlite3
conn=sqlite3.connect(数据库='数据库')
诅咒=conn.cursor()
curse.execute("""CREATE TABLE Table1 (name varchar(128) NOT NULL, surname varchar(128) NOT NULL
""")
conn.commit() conn.close()
解决方案
您缺少一个结束括号。它应该是 curse.execute("""CREATE TABLE Table1 (name varchar(128) NOT NULL, surname varchar(128) NOT NULL) """)
推荐阅读
- css - VueJs Enter-transition动画在点击时不起作用
- sql - 使用 1 个表列将别名放在列中
- python - 随机拒绝将数据附加到 .csv 文件的权限(python,Windows 10)
- html - Django - 最小值/最大值未显示在索引上
- database - Laravel - 尝试通过一对多关系获取数据
- java - ArrayList 和 List 声明
- vue.js - 向子组件中的元素添加或删除类
- html - 我对级联流和特异性的理解正确吗?
- laravel - 为什么我的视图没有重定向到控制器?
- react-native - 如何通过更改其不透明度使我的 TouchableOpacity 对 onPress 立即做出反应,以便用户可以轻松地感觉到他们实际上按下了该按钮?